This hands and heels contest for inexperienced riders (over fences) makes very little appeal as a betting medium with a whole host of difficult to win with horses in the line-up. The front-running, sound jumping FORT GABRIEL is more effective on a sound surface, and has a significant 523-day absence to overcome but as a much safer conveyance than the majority he's potentially worth risking. Private Malone hasn't completed too often in recent times and First Figaro isn't guaranteed to stay 3m, so the main threat may emerge via the Tom Buckley-ridden Lisdoonvarna Lad.
